2011 E350 Sunroof Gasket Damaged... Replacement thoughts?

Hi all. My poor 2011 E350 Bluetec got covered in sticky tree sap a few weeks back. High winds and a freak rainstorm slathered my car in sap from a tree in a neighboring lot when I was out at dinner. Grrrr!

Anyway, I cleaned the car that night, and it's mostly fine. However! Yesterday I went to open my sunroof and it turns out my sunroof's gasket got covered in the sap as well. It got down into the crease between the gasket and the body. When I went to tilt up the roof, it stuck momentarily and then the gasket popped out of the glass surround. Of course, then when I went to close it, the gasket folded in on itself and the roof wouldn't close. I got out of the car and worked the gasket loose from the body by sliding a credit card between them. The next calamity: the gasket tore in places and when it popped out it stretched so I actually had to cut the end to fit it back together. Oh well, it was destroyed anyway...

Now I'm looking at replacing the gasket. Looks like I found the part: part 2 on http://www.mbonlineparts.com/parts/2...gramCallOut=13

Has anyone ever had to replace this gasket? It looks relatively easy... I think I'll be able to just slightly retract the sunroof and clean the body surround of stuck/broken gasket material, and then work the gasket into the channel of the glass. Though, the rear part might be difficult to reach at that point.

Does anyone have thoughts on this?
